112. Deputy Bernard J. Durkan asked the Minister for Jobs, Enterprise and Innovation the extent to which women and men have had equal opportunity to take up jobs in the workplace over the past four years; the extent to which this is in line with international trends throughout Europe, and globally;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[42246/15]
